﴿ وَمَآ أَرْسَلْنَا مِن قَبْلِكَ إِلَّا رِجَالًۭا نُّوحِىٓ إِلَيْهِم مِّنْ أَهْلِ ٱلْقُرَىٰٓ ۗ أَفَلَمْ يَسِيرُوا۟ فِى ٱلْأَرْضِ فَيَنظُرُوا۟ كَيْفَ كَانَ عَٰقِبَةُ ٱلَّذِينَ مِن قَبْلِهِمْ ۗ وَلَدَارُ ٱلْءَاخِرَةِ خَيْرٌۭ لِّلَّذِينَ ٱتَّقَوْا۟ ۗ أَفَلَا تَعْقِلُونَ ﴾
“And [even] before thy time, We never sent [as Our apostles] any but [mortal] men, whom We inspired, [and whom We always chose] from among the people of the [very] communities [to whom the message was to be brought]. Have, then, they [who reject this divine writ] never journeyed about the earth and beheld what happened in the end to those [deniers of the truth] who lived before them?-and [do they not know that] to those who are conscious of God the life in the hereafter is indeed better [than this world]? Will they not, then, use their reason?”
(We sent not before thee) O Muhammad, any messengers (save men whom We inspired) We send Gabriel to them as We sent him to you (from among the folk of the townships) they were related to townships like you. (Have they) the people of Mecca (not travelled in the land and seen) and reflect on (the nature of the consequence for) how was the end result of (those who were before them) among the disbelievers? (And verily the abode of the Hereafter) Paradise, (for those who ward off (evil)) ward off disbelief, idolatry and indecencies and instead believe in Allah, Muhammad (pbuh) and the Qur'an, (is best. Have ye then no sense?) do you not have the common sense to realise that the Hereafter is better than the life of this world; it is also said that this means: have you then no sense to realise that the life of this world is evanescent while the Hereafter is everlasting; it is also said that this means: do you not believe in that which befell the people of old as a result of their disbelief in the messengers?
